How to prepare for the job market after completing online exercise science degree in Florida?

After completing an online exercise science degree in Florida, preparing for the job market involves several strategic steps. First, obtaining professional certifications such as the Certified Strength and Conditioning Specialist (CSCS) or the American College of Sports Medicine (ACSM) credentials can significantly enhance employability. These certifications are widely recognized in Florida's fitness and rehabilitation industries.

Networking through internships or joining local professional organizations like the Florida Exercise Science Professionals Association can provide valuable contacts and job leads.

Additionally, gaining practical experience by volunteering or working in healthcare settings, sports teams, or fitness centers in Florida helps build relevant skills and improves résumé appeal.

Being aware of the job outlook is important; according to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, employment for exercise physiologists is projected to grow 11% nationally from 2022 to 2032, reflecting rising demand in health and wellness sectors.

How to choose between a thesis and a non-thesis exercise science degree program in Florida?

When choosing between a thesis and a non-thesis online exercise science degree program in Florida, consider your career goals first. A thesis option typically involves conducting original research, which can be ideal if you plan to pursue graduate studies or work in research-focused roles.

Non-thesis programs often emphasize practical skills and coursework, preparing students for immediate entry into clinical or fitness settings. According to the National Commission for Certifying Agencies, Florida's growing health and wellness sector demands professionals with applied expertise, often available through non-thesis routes.

Cost and time commitment also differ: thesis programs usually require more time and resources. Evaluating accreditation and faculty expertise is essential, particularly via Florida's public university offerings as noted by the Florida Department of Education.

What professional certifications can I pursue with a online exercise science degree?

An online exercise science degree from Florida opens pathways to several respected professional certifications. Graduates often pursue certification through the American College of Sports Medicine (ACSM), which offers credentials like Certified Exercise Physiologist (EP-C) and Certified Personal Trainer (CPT). These certifications are widely recognized and help establish credibility in the fitness and rehabilitation industries.

Another common certification is the National Strength and Conditioning Association's Certified Strength and Conditioning Specialist (CSCS), especially valued in sports performance contexts.

In Florida, the demand for certified exercise professionals is growing due to increased public health initiatives, according to the Florida Department of Health. Certification strengthens employment prospects in gyms, healthcare settings, and community programs.
